Description:
-
The course examines current and controversial issues in Criminal Justice such as the social consequences of legislative statutes like the U.S. Patriot Act, Three Strikes Laws, the Knock and Announce Rule, and DNA related legal issues.Prerequisites: SCCJ 200 and SCCJ 208.Credit, three hours.
